Former Computer Hacker Cracks the Code for Small Business Success

Success is a state of mind. It means knowing how to think, how to plan, and how to recognize what you want from your business and your life. And if you want to learn proven methods for making millions, author Stephanie Frank is your source for insider strategies, secrets and truth for what it really takes to achieve success in her new book, The Accidental Millionaire: Leaping From Chance to Mastery in the Game of Life.

(PRWEB) May 3, 2006 -- If you’re a small business owner with a growing business, how many times have you said to yourself, “There must be a better way!” or “Why am I working so hard?” Maybe you’ve even considered going back to a “regular job” in your weaker moments. The truth is this: you don’t have to struggle to grow a business and you can have a life. You just need to simplify success.

AM.Front.jpg

There must be a better way!
That’s just what small business owner, Stephanie Frank, did. As a protocol analyst (a professional hacker), she was hired by some of the world’s largest organizations to show them how to simplify their complex systems and provide instruction on how to create proven, predictable results. By applying her troubleshooting skills, she developed an easy to follow system to help anyone on the road to success and financial freedom, and still have plenty of time to enjoy the things they’ve spent hours working for. In her new book, The Accidental Millionaire: Leaping from Chance to Mastery in the Game of Life, Stephanie details this process.

Readers who are ready to jump-start and accelerate their personal and professional success will learn:

  • A proven 4-step formula that leads to amazing results in creating crucial leadership skills – ignore these and failure is almost guaranteed.
  • How to correctly use 6 marketing methods to drive your sales to astronomical levels.
  • Why ignoring simple techniques to manage your lifestyle can be hazardous to your health and wealth.
  • The 3-step straightforward system to guide you to financial freedom.

Stephanie Frank is an internationally recognized expert in business acceleration techniques for business leaders and their organizations. She made her first million in business at the young age of 22, and helps business leaders who want to build powerful teams, deliver their message, ignite their passion and produce massive profits. She has been seen and heard on NBC Radio, Entrepreneur Radio, Fox & Friends News and Neil Cavuto on Business sharing her message of accelerated success.
